Optimize Your Combinations
- Avoid Dead Ends: Some combinations simply don’t work. Recognizing these and avoiding them will save time. Learn from your mistakes. Not every experiment will produce results, but each attempt provides valuable knowledge.
- Experiment Systematically: Instead of randomly combining elements, adopt a more systematic approach. Try combining one element with everything you have unlocked, one at a time. This organized method often reveals unexpected connections.
- Take Notes (Optional): For dedicated players, keeping a simple notepad (physical or digital) to record successful and failed combinations can be incredibly helpful. This personal database speeds up the discovery process and prevents repeating fruitless attempts.

8. Is there an “end” to Little Alchemy?
The “end” is generally considered to be discovering all the elements available in the game. The number of elements varies depending on the version of the game.
9. Can I reset my progress in Little Alchemy?
Yes, most versions of Little Alchemy allow you to reset your progress, starting you back with the four basic elements. This is useful for replaying the game with a fresh perspective.

11. Does Little Alchemy have different versions with different elements?
Yes, Little Alchemy and its sequel, Little Alchemy 2, have slightly different element lists and combinations. Be sure to consult resources specific to the version you are playing.
12. Is it possible to play Little Alchemy with friends?
Little Alchemy is primarily a single-player experience. However, you can certainly collaborate with friends by sharing ideas and strategies, or by taking turns experimenting with different combinations. This can add a social element to the game.
